Anatomy of SWIFT Code: RZOOAT2L770
A SWIFT code is built of 8 or 11 characters depending on the branch specificity. Here is how your code is constructed:
- RZOO Represents the bank name (first 4 letters).
- AT Represents the country code (2 letters, 'AT').
- 2L Represents the city/location code (2 letters/digits).
- 770 Represents the specific branch office (3 characters, optional).

Is SWIFT code the same as BIC code?
Yes, SWIFT codes and BIC (Bank Identifier Codes) are exactly the same thing. BIC is the official international standard, and SWIFT represents the Society for Interbank Financial Telecommunication network that runs it.
